I’ve got P0015 & rough when cold idle & erratic / lumpy when warm. The Cam position sensors are on the top right of the engine; one inlet & one outlet, both the same part; I moved front to back & P0015 code remains meaning sensors are ok. I’ve since been read it can be the exhaust Vanos solenoid sticking causing the timing to read out of tolerance, the one front left under the oil filler is the exhaust solenoid, I’m going to investigate that. There is also the inlet vanos solenoid back left under air intake pipe; bit more tricky! Failing that, the chain & tensioners could be whacked! I’ve also got Catalyst & oxygen sensor fails on live emissions data, but that could be my software scan tool not reading right. Good luck & try post back your results 👍🏼

@@kieferste mines a 2005 35S13V which has the 8140.43S engine in it. its a RHD vehicle. I'm able to bridge the relay (25336) which then powers the clutch to engage, both temp sensor and temp switch have been replace and its made no difference so I'm assuming either wire 0000 or wire 7740 which connect to 86/85 in the relay are faulty. Manually triggering the relay with a pin allows to clutch to work I just cant seem to get it to trigger itself automatically. As a temp fix im considering just wiring it to the radio fuse to supply constant power when vehicle is on.
@kieferste2 ай бұрын
@boen747 so we know wiring to the fan is good from the relay 0000 is a ground wire so we need to know if its ground side switched or power side then we need to know where it comes from I'll have alook at a diagram. Can you find out on pins 86 and 85 what's missing is it the ground or power

5:34 - the control arm will STAY out of the way if you loosen its rear bolt. This also helps when it comes time to put the bolt through the new bushing, by providing a bit of play in the setup.
